What functionality does the IoT Runtime Environment (IRE) provide?

The IoT Runtime Environment (IRE) is designed to facilitate the smooth operation of Internet of Things (IoT) applications by enabling remote management of various information flows between applications. This entails overseeing how data is sent, received, and processed across different systems and devices, which is essential for the effective functioning of IoT ecosystems. By allowing for real-time control and updates to the data exchange processes, the IRE ensures that applications can operate seamlessly, adapting to changes in data flow as required.

In particular, this functionality is critical as IoT devices often need to communicate with multiple other devices and servers, managing data transitions to reflect real-time changes and respond to external inputs. Such capabilities ensure that the system remains responsive and efficient in handling the vast amounts of data generated by IoT devices.
